1. Frame

The frame is the backbone of the stroller. It is the structure that holds all the other parts together and provides support. The frame is usually made of lightweight and durable materials such as aluminum or steel. When choosing a stroller, it is important to consider the weight and strength of the frame. A sturdy frame will ensure the stability and safety of the stroller, especially when navigating rough terrain or carrying heavier loads.

2. Wheels

The wheels of a stroller play a crucial role in its maneuverability. There are typically four wheels on a stroller, two larger ones in the back and two smaller ones in the front. Some strollers also have swiveling front wheels, which allow for easier steering. The size and material of the wheels can vary depending on the type of stroller. Larger wheels are better suited for off-road or uneven surfaces, while smaller wheels are more suitable for urban environments. It is important to consider the terrain you will be using the stroller on to ensure that the wheels are appropriate.

3. Handlebar

The handlebar is where you grip and steer the stroller. It is important to choose a stroller with an adjustable handlebar, especially if you and your partner have different heights. An adjustable handlebar allows for a comfortable and ergonomic grip, reducing strain on your wrists and back. Some strollers also have a reversible handlebar, which allows you to change the direction your child is facing without having to turn the entire stroller around.

4. Seat

The seat is where your child will sit or lie down in the stroller. It is important to choose a stroller with a well-padded and adjustable seat to ensure your child’s comfort. Some strollers also have a reclining seat, allowing your child to take a nap while on the go. It is also important to consider the weight limit of the seat, especially if you have a larger or older child.

5. Harness

The harness is a safety feature that keeps your child secure in the stroller. It typically consists of straps that go over the shoulders and around the waist. It is important to choose a stroller with a five-point harness, which provides the highest level of security. The harness should be adjustable to accommodate your child’s growth and should be easy to buckle and unbuckle.

6. Canopy

The canopy is a fabric cover that provides shade and protection from the elements. It is important to choose a stroller with a large and adjustable canopy to shield your child from the sun, wind, and rain. Some canopies also have a peek-a-boo window, which allows you to check on your child without having to lift the entire canopy.

7. Storage

Storage is an important consideration when choosing a stroller. It is important to have enough space to carry all your essentials, such as diapers, bottles, and extra clothes. Some strollers have a basket underneath the seat, while others have additional pockets or compartments. It is also important to consider the weight limit of the storage space, as overloading it can affect the stability and maneuverability of the stroller.
